100-tonne crane for its 100th anniversary: Bruns takes delivery of a Liebherr LTM 1100-5.3

Bruns, based in Lüneburg, is celebrating its 100th anniversary this year. Wilhelm Bruns founded a building construction business in 1924. In 1967, Bruns Kranvermietung GmbH was founded with its first mobile crane. In 2002, Bruns acquires Alex Grund GmbH Kranarbeiten und Transporte and is thus also represented with a location in Hamburg. Used Equipment Marketplace: New portal for Liebherr used machines

With the Used Equipment Marketplace, Liebherr is launching a new portal specifically for the sale of used machines. On this digital platform, customers can find a wide range of used construction and material handling machines, used attachments and accessories as well as used spare parts – directly from certified Liebherr sales and service partners. The Used Equipment Marketplace is available both as a website application in the new Liebherr design with many different features and as an app for quick, direct access on a smartphone. Working on water: LTM 1300-6.2 from Sönke Jordt erects pier

Sönke Jordt Maschinen- und Schwertransport GmbH & CO. KG has been relying on Liebherr cranes for twelve years, which it uses for assembly and dismantling work, among other things. Its most recent crane job took place in Scharbeutz Haffkrug in northern Germany, where an LTM 1300-6.2 erected a pier on which visitors will be able to walk 230 metres across the Baltic Sea this summer. Jandt adds second LTM 1250-5.1 to its crane fleet - first use for demanding tandem lift

Two Liebherr LTM 1250-5.1 mobile cranes from Jandt Kranvermietung GmbH in Bielefeld played a key role in unloading wind power components at the port of Berenbusch in Bückeburg, Lower Saxony. The heaviest parts, the generator and the hub, had to be lifted by the two 250-tonne cranes in tandem lifts. Precise coordination between the crane operators was crucial here.
